> -----Original Message----- > From: [email protected] [mailto:time-nuts- > [email protected]] On Behalf Of Bob Smither > Sent: Tuesday, October 25, 2011 1:46 PM > To: Discussion of precise time and frequency measurement > Subject: [time-nuts] HP5370B - Err 02 > > I have an HP5370B that is measuring the time interval between two 1 pps > signals. Occasionally, like every few days, I will look over and the > unit is displaying "Err 02." > > The unit is set to display the average of 10,000 events. It will go for > days, updating the interval as expected, but then show the error > message. A Reset returns it to normal operaion. > > I could not find a list of the error codes in the manuals that I have. > > Does anyone know what my 5370B is trying to tell me?
Sounds like one of your 1-pps sources is dropping out for long periods of time, presumably the one connected to the STOP channel. If it receives a START trigger but no STOP trigger within 10 seconds or thereabouts, it will give you an Err 02.
